First Provincial Honours for Colubanus Lodge

Recognition by the Provincial Grand Master for the contribution to Freemasonry in Somerset, is an honour indeed, and when it is the first time such an award has been given to a member of a Lodge, it adds to the prestige and delight of the recipient.  John Ingram, on receiving his first Provincial “Collar” at the Provincial AGM, has claimed his place in the Lodge’s history.

A keen motorcyclist and founding member of Columbanus, having served as Master in 2022, John is currently their Assistant Director of Ceremonies.

A “Provincial Honour” is not only an award for past services but an expectation of ongoing contribution – there is no doubt among the brethren of Columbanus Lodge, that John will continue to serve them with the same diligence and dedication he has already demonstrated.

Cheers John – Past Provincial Grand Standard Bearer

Formed in May 2017, Columbanus Lodge is a Masonic lodge in the South-West of England for Freemasons with a passion for motorcycles: St Columbanus being the patron saint of motorcyclists.
